Common Welder’s Certifications

While the AWS’ normal CW (Certified Welder) card paves the way for almost all positions, some fields mandate a specific certification. A handful of the most-popular of these appear below.

  • API Certification for individuals that work on pipelines in the oil and gas field
  • American Society of Mechanical Engineers Certification for individuals that focus on boiler and pressurized containers
  • CWI and SCWI Certifications for inspectors and senior inspectors
  • Certified Welder Credentials to become a Certified Welder

The following data illustrates wage and job forecasts for welders in Virginia through 2022.

Virginia Employment
2012 2022 Change Annual Job Openings
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ers 9,130 9,900 8% 300
Virginia Annual Salary
Low Median High
Welders,
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ers
$27,600 $39,200 $56,600

Source: O*Net Online
